  • Google One Dark Web Report Feature to Be Discontinued, Similar Feature Coming to All Users This Month
    Written by Shaurya Tomer, Edited by David Delima | Tuesday July 9, 2024
    Google has announced that it is bringing dark web reports to all account users starting in late July. The service enables the user to keep a check on the emergence of their data on the dark web which could prove to be potentially harmful. Previously limited to users with the Google One subscription, it will now be accessible to all users.

  • Apple’s Brings Alternative Payment Options to Vision Pro in the EU with visionOS 1.2 Update
    Written by Shaurya Tomer, Edited by Siddharth Suvarna | Tuesday July 2, 2024
    One feature which Apple did not advertise but is said to have been introduced with the visionOS 1.2 update is alternative payment options in the European Union (EU). Following the update, developers have the option to choose between allowing users to pay through the App Store or an alternative means such as external web pages.

  • Google Chrome Makes It Easier to Multitask With New Minimised Custom Tabs Feature
    Written by Shaurya Tomer, Edited by Siddharth Suvarna | Thursday May 30, 2024
    Google Chrome introduced a new feature on Android in the form of Minimised Custom Tabs that turns web pages into floating windows on Wednesday. After a few months of testing, the feature has now been widely rolled out to users with Chrome for Android version 124.
